It's been an integral element of Chinese culture for hundreds of years, which was used to pay tribute to the ancestors in celebrations or during ceremonies.
The practice of burning the ancestral wealth has been believed to to promote peace and balance in life, and to bring positive energy and prosperity. It also signifies respect and remembrance for ancestors by acknowledging their contribution to the society by their kindness and love.
When money from the past has been burned in a fire, it travels straight to the heavens in the belief that the spirits of deceased relatives watch over their children on Earth. The smoke also carries any prayers or wishes they may have made in honoring their family line. This is said to bring luck, health and wealth in return.
It is also seen as a way for descendants to thank those who have passed before them for the good deeds they did in their lives, not just spiritually, but financially too. In the end, the long-lasting friendships between living and deceased relatives are enriched with the sense of spiritual harmony.
The act of burning the remains of an ancestor's wealth helps connect families with one another and their legacy for generations to come paying tribute to past events with respect wherever it is it is possible. Celebrations are entirely based on local customs which traditions may vary slightly depending on the locale, but one thing is shared among almost all that is that burning ancestral cash has the potential power to bring blessings from neighbouring realms if performed correctly.
